Hip bone and a portion of the femur mb-artist George_Smith In November 1869 the SuezIllustration showing the hip bone and a portion of the femur; it also shows the capsular ligament. Plate 1 from Diseases of the Hip Joint by William Coulson (London, Thomas Hurst, 1837). Inscription: 'Fig. 4, Plate. 1, J. Perry del et lithog. Printed by G. Hallmandel.' Original: engraving. 1837
